Material: Made of silicone, resistant to acid and alkali. It boasts strong toughness, low odor, excellent sealing performance, and corrosion resistance. Typically utilized in high-temperature, high-vacuum, high-pressure, and oil environments.
Design: The quick-release gasket is designed to be inserted into the center of the chuck groove between two quick-release joints. It offers excellent elasticity and recovery, enabling it to adjust to pressure variations and temperature changes. With appropriate flexibility, it conforms well to the contact surface.
Easy to Install: Featuring a non-adhesive sealing surface, these products allow for easy disassembly. They offer excellent processing capabilities, simple installation, and efficient compression.
Multiple Use: Applications across various industries such as automotive, electronics, chemicals, antistatic, flame retardant, food, machinery, aviation, pipeline, and ship fittings. They serve multiple functions as gaskets, seals, buffers, and are commonly used for sealing reciprocating hydraulic cylinder pistons and rods.
